    Late John Kumah laid to rest

    The late former Deputy Finance Minister and Member of Parliament for Ejisu Constituency, Dr John Ampontuah Kumah has been laid to rest.

    Dr Kumah died at age 45 after a short illness.

    A high-powered government delegation led by Vice President Dr Mahamudu Bawumia joined the family to observe the final funeral rite of the late party stalwart.

    In a tribute, the Vice President recounted the support he received from the late lawmaker in his bid to become flagbearer of the New Patriotic Party (NPP).

    True to his public pledge, John supported me strongly, campaigning with me everywhere in the country when I finally announced my decision to contest as flagbearer of the NPP. He desired to see me win the December elections, and I pray that God will grant his desires for me and the party and the country,” Dr Bawumia said.

    Early Life and Education

    Born on August 4, 1978 (45 years ), in Ejisu Odaho, Ashanti Region, Ghana, he attended Opoku Ware School for his secondary education.

    He obtained a Bachelor of Arts in Economics with Philosophy from the University of Ghana (Legon). Earned an MBA (Finance) from GIMPA in 2009.

    Obtained a Degree in Law (LLB) from the University of Ghana and a Professional Law Degree (BL) from the Ghana School of Law.
    He completed a Post Graduate Diploma in Applied Business Research from the Nobel International Business School in 2019 and received a Doctorate in Business Innovation from the Swiss Business School in Switzerland and a Masters in Applied Research (Business Innovation).
